SOUTH AFRICAN AIRWAYS AWARDED AS “FAVORITE AIRLINE IN AFRICA”
BY TRAZEE TRAVEL’S MILLENNIALS READERS

Fort Lauderdale, FL (July 20, 2016) —South African Airways (SAA) is honored to receive the,  “Favorite Airline in Africa” from The Trazees awards by Trazee Travel, a unique interactive web publication for millennial travelers aged 18-35, created by Global Traveler magazine. SAA was presented with the award at an event on July 19 hosted by Global Traveler during the 2016 Global Business Travel Association Conference in Denver.  South African Airways’ Executive Vice President for the Americas, Todd Neuman, proudly accepted the award on the airline’s behalf.  Nominations for the second-annual Trazees were collected from the web publication’s contributors, as well as through an online ballot completed by Trazee Travel’s readers. The nominations were compiled and final winners were selected by a panel of travel experts. 

“We are very proud and grateful that Trazee Travel’s readers have, once again, selected SAA as their favorite airline in Africa,” said Neuman. “Millennials are travel experts and a very important and discerning segment of the market that is continuing to evolve. For the second year in a row, we are delighted that they recognized the quality of SAA’s service, both in the air and on the ground, as the best way to start an African experience of a lifetime.”

South African Airways offers the most flights from the U.S. to South Africa with daily nonstop service from New York-JFK Airport and daily direct service from Washington, DC-Dulles Airport to Johannesburg via either Accra, Ghana or Dakar, Senegal.  SAA has served both North and South America for over 45 years and is one of the world’s most awarded airlines, having been rated as a Skytrax 4-Star airline for 14 consecutive years.

On-board, SAA provides an inflight experience designed for pure comfort for long-haul travel. Our customers enjoy fully-flat seats in Premium Business Class, industry-leading legroom in Economy Class, gourmet cuisine and a selection of complimentary spirits and award-winning South African wines and generous checked baggage allowance. Also included are individual audio / visual entertainment systems that deliver an extensive menu of first-run movies and music choices.    Via our Johannesburg hub, SAA links the world to over 75 destinations across Southern Africa and Africa’s Indian Ocean islands.

About South African Airways

South African Airways (SAA), South Africa’s national flag carrier and the continent’s most awarded airline, serves 74 destinations worldwide in partnership with SA Express, Airlink and its low cost carrier Mango. In North America, SAA operates daily nonstop flights from New York-JFK and direct flights from Washington D.C.-IAD (via Accra, Ghana and Dakar, Senegal) to Johannesburg. SAA has codes share agreements with United Airlines, Air Canada and JetBlue Airways, which offer convenient connections from more than 30 cities to SAA’s flights. SAA is a Star Alliance member and the recipient of the Skytrax 4-Star rating for 14 consecutive years.
